One of the best-documented and goriest examples of vengeance occurred in 1849 when two members of the Harvard Medical School (HMS) faculty had a falling out that climaxed in a grisly murder. Former Harvard Magazine editor John T. Bethell, who recently wrote Harvard Observed: An Illustrated History of the University of the University in the Twentieth Century, says the homicide is among the most scandalous incidents in Harvard history...

...drama began when Dr. John White Webster borrowed some money from Dr. George Parkman, both HMS professors. Webster offered Parkman a mortgage on his personal property, which included a precious mineral collection, as collateral for the loan, but conveniently did not tell Parkman that he was using the collection to back another debt. When Parkman learned of the situation, he decided he had to hit up Webster for a payback. But soon after he began his pursuit, Parkman disappeared...
